Unix information
UNIX systems require a Model Script to set up the UNIX environment to be able to print to the
product. The HP LaserJet IIISi, or any generic HP LaserJet printer Model Script, should work. These
files are written and provided by the individual UNIX vendor. Contact a UNIX Vendor to obtain copies
of these files.
For more information on Unix support, go to
http://h20000.www2.hp.com/bizsupport/TechSupport/
Document.jsp?objectID=bpl02398
HP provides the model script files for an HP LaserJet product provided it is being used over a network
with an HP Jetdirect print server and is using HP-UX or Sun Solaris. The model script files are
installed by using the HP Jetadmin utility for the respective version of UNIX.
